Specifying the date with ship_date

If you use the Shiptheory API, then you can specify a date in the ship_date field. If this is set on a Shipment then this is used as the value for due date when booking with Specific Day services via Pall-Ex. You read more about ship_date and the Shiptheory API here.


Specifying the date using the Delivery Date Auto-Select

If you don't use the API, you can use the Delivery Date Auto-Select advanced setting. Enable this setting by entering a value in the number input. Valid values are numbers from 0 to 7. If ship_date is not present on a shipment and the setting is enabled, then Shiptheory will set the due date of the shipment as n days from the day of booking, where n is the value saved in the setting.


In addition to this setting, you can also enable and disable setting due dates on weekends. If a due date falls on a weekend and the day is not enabled, then the next available day will be used. For example, if the due date falls on a Saturday Shiptheory will check to see if Sunday is enabled. If it is, then the due date will be set to Sunday. If not, then the due date will be set to Monday.
